“Infrastructure as code is transformational.” – GE Automates the Industrial Internet w/Chef

A new week and a new #ChefTalks video about the awesomeness our customers are achieving w/Chef. (<- okay, that sentence is a tad self-serving)

Today we posted a 90-second video of Rob Kightlinger, cloud architecture and automation lead at General Electric, discussing GE’s ‘Industrial Internet’ strategy (you can read an interesting Gigaom article about GE’s recent partnership w/AWS and plans for a Hadoop appliance here) and the creation of a massive private cloud with Opscode Private Chef. Transformative stuff. As Rob says,

“Infrastructure as code is transformational for us at GE… Code scales.”

You can view the video here, or via the screen shot below. For a lot more on GE’s ‘Industrial Internet’ strategy and the company’s use of Chef, check out Rob’s keynote, “Powering the Industrial Internet w/GE’s Commercial Cloud,” from #ChefConf here.
